#a8cfe2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a8cfe2 is composed of 65.9% red, 81.2%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.7% cyan, 8.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 199.7 degrees, a saturation of 50% and a lightness of 77.3%. #a8cfe2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#519fc5.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

#a8cfe2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a8cfe2 has RGB values of R:168, G:207, B:226 and CMYK values of C:0.26, M:0.08,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 11063266.
